Output 249a540b4ea9c1e1720d4d4f0c1fcec5ba82f514b94163407776e713e1496ff5:0

value
643138516
script pubkey
OP_HASH160 OP_PUSHBYTES_20 23edb56d04b5cdb345185c10e070efce1e5133df OP_EQUAL
address
MBB8eS7wKbc9JBMYdpqoNXwy5sXnJ8hwLV
transaction
249a540b4ea9c1e1720d4d4f0c1fcec5ba82f514b94163407776e713e1496ff5
spent
true